概括
这项研究优化了·维勒布兰德因子 (VWF) 多元分析,将时间从3天缩短到8小时. 新方法提高了高分子量VWF分辨率,并在机械循环支使用过程中为出血障碍诊断提供了可重复的结果.
科学领域:
- 生物化学和血液学
- 医疗器械技术 医疗器械技术
背景情况:
- ·威尔布兰德因子 (VWF) 对于静血和诊断出血障碍至关重要.
- 目前的VWF多元分析不一致,昂贵,耗时,需要专家分析.
- 需要有效和可重复的VWF多分子分析,特别是与机械循环支持 (MCS) 相关的出血.
研究的目的:
- 简化和优化VWF多元分析,以提高效率和可重复性.
- 开发一个更快的方法,用于VWF多元分析.
- 帮助识别或预测由MCS引起的出血障碍.
主要方法:
- 来自健康志愿者的血液样本使用心室辅助装置受到高剪切力.
- 通过垂直凝阿加电泳和西式涂抹分析了VWF多元仪.
- 密度计用于分析VWF分布,比较专有软件和开源软件.
主要成果:
- 协议的持续时间从三天减少到大约八小时.
- 显著提高了高分子量 (HMW) VWF多元仪的分辨率.
- 密度计分析显示软件类型之间存在很强的相关性,验证了这些工具.
结论:
- 开发的方法建议在MCS使用和测试期间进行负担得起,准确和可重复的VWF多元评估.
- 这种优化的方法可以帮助诊断与机械循环支持相关的出血障碍.
- 为了实验室间的一致性,建议进一步研究将这种方法与半自动化方法进行比较.
